Harrison Barnes is the top college basketball recruit in the country. He will be rich in a few months one day when he finally turns pro. For now, however, he'll just have to settle for the doting affections of Mike Krzyzewski and Roy Williams as they wholeheartedly pursue his basketball skillz.
And lest you think that they're not, allow me to explain the above picture: that's from FlightAware, an airplaine tracking service mostly used by message board freaks trying to figure out what coach is visiting their school. (No, seriously: I can't tell you how many times I hit "refresh" waiting to see if John Calipari's plane had left from Memphis to Raleigh a few years back.) In this case, though, folks are tracking Roy Williams' meeting with Harrison Barnes in Ames, Iowa, the home of America's most talented high schooler.
Monday was, as Odom noted in the podcast link above, the last day that either K or Roy would have a shot at in-person contact with Barnes until after the season, so it was important to make it count. Now, word on the street is that Coach K expected to be the very last coach-person that Barnes saw.
Then the flight info popped up (apparently the Barnes family wanted Roy coming to Ames) and all hell broke loose on most Duke and Carolina boards. That's because it now appears as if Carolina's the more popular choice, even if Roy couldn't land a commitment from Barnes when he visited Chapel Hill earlier.
Do we actually know anything in terms of what Barnes really wants? Hell and no. It's the bizarre thing about college recruiting: even though he's a young kid, he's got plenty of folks talking to him and probably getting pretty good advice. And he also knows that everyone wants him, which means he'll take his time deciding on which fanbase's hearts he wants to break.
